In 2023, Xxf Group Holdings, headquartered in China (CN), reported total carbon emissions of approximately 1,114,110 kg CO2e. This figure includes 18,230 kg CO2e from Scope 1 emissions, which are direct emissions from owned or controlled sources, and 993,760 kg CO2e from Scope 2 emissions, primarily related to purchased electricity. Additionally, the company recorded 102,120 kg CO2e in Scope 3 emissions, which encompass indirect emissions from business travel. Xxf Group Holdings has not established specific reduction targets or initiatives, as indicated by the absence of documented reduction targets or commitments to frameworks such as the Science Based Targets initiative (SBTi).
